A Critical Examination of "The Echo": Prison Publication of the Texas Department of Corrections (open access)

A Critical Examination of "The Echo": Prison Publication of the Texas Department of Corrections

The problem this investigation deals with is how The Echo functions as a communication vehicle within the TDC. Information was gathered through visits, interviews and a questionnaire. Organization is as follows: Chapter I, introduction, Chapter II, history and development; Chapter III, analysis of questionnaire data; Chapter IV, content; Chapter V, summary and conclusions. The study found that The Echo is often the sole source of TDC information to inmates, frequently aids administrators in providing inmates with information, provides an outlet for creativity, and enjoys little censorship. The report concludes that The Echo is an effective information medium, and that future study is possible in the role of the prison press in influencing rehabilitation, its contact with the outside public, and in inmate-produced magazines and journals.

[Old Walker County Courthouse in Huntsville, TX]

Photograph of Old Walker County Courthouse in Huntsville, TX. A yellow car sits in the bottom right corner of the photo in front of a sidewalk that runs along the edge of the courthouse's lawn. A sign sits in front of the edge of the courthouse, in the left side of the image, with indistinguishable writing and the image of a person in a military uniform and helmet standing in front of the American flag. A pathway runs, in the right side of the photo, from the sidewalk up to a short set of stairs, which in turn lead to a shorter path set before a second small set of stairs which lead up to the front doors of the courthouse. The courthouse itself is made of red bricks and rises three floors high, a sloping roof covered in dark shingles sitting atop the structure. Each floor of the building has a row of windows with curved tops spanning the building's width, each set into white frames. At the edge of the roof, white triangular pediments sit atop the ends and central section of the building, each with its own small, upward-sloping roof.
